Southport is a seaside town in Merseyside, situated between Liverpool and Blackpool on the Lancashire coast. It has a strong Edwardian and Victorian character, with wide tree-lined boulevards, a substantial number of large period properties, and a well-preserved town centre. The housing stock ranges from grand Victorian detached houses and Edwardian semis in areas like Birkdale and Ainsdale to more modest inter-war and post-war housing across the wider town. Carpenters in Southport work across this variety of property types, with period properties providing particular scope for skilled woodwork.
Carpenters and joiners in Southport carry out a broad range of work: fitting kitchens and wardrobes, installing doors and door frames, hanging skirting boards and architraves, constructing staircases, building storage solutions and fitted furniture, repairing and restoring original timber features such as sash windows and period doors, constructing timber-framed extensions and loft conversions, fitting decking and pergolas, and building bespoke joinery to a customer's specification.
In Southport's older properties, there is considerable scope for carpenters skilled in traditional joinery. Many Victorian and Edwardian houses retain original features including panelled internal doors, picture rails, dado rails, ceiling roses with deep cornices, and large sash windows with multiple glazing bars. When these features are damaged or missing — as often happens in houses that were divided into flats or where unsympathetic modernisation occurred — a skilled carpenter can restore or replicate them using appropriate profiles and mouldings.
For standard carpentry work in Southport, day rates for self-employed carpenters typically run between £180 and £280, with a half-day rate of around £100 to £150. Labour for fitting a standard internal door including frame and lining in an existing opening typically costs £150 to £250. Fitted wardrobe installation in a standard bedroom using supply-and-fit services would typically run £1,200 to £3,000 depending on the design and materials.
When hiring a carpenter in Southport, ask to see examples of previous work, particularly if your project involves intricate joinery or the replication of period features. Not all carpenters have the skills or equipment for fine bespoke joinery, and the difference in quality between a specialist joiner and a general carpenter can be significant on heritage-style work.
Ask whether the carpenter sources timber locally and whether they use FSC-certified timber, which is important if sustainability is a priority. For any significant project, ask for a written quote that details the materials, the scope of work, and how day-rate overruns or unforeseen complications will be managed.

How much do carpenters charge in Southport?
The average hourly rate for carpenters in Southport is £30–£55 per hour, though this varies depending on the complexity of the job, materials required, and the tradesperson's experience. Always get at least two or three quotes before committing.
How do I find a reliable carpenter in Southport?
Check our directory for carpenters in Southport, read customer reviews, and look for qualifications and accreditations. A good carpenter will be happy to provide references and proof of insurance.
Do carpenters in Southport offer free quotes?
Most carpenters in Southport offer free, no-obligation quotes for standard work. For larger or more complex projects, some may charge a small fee for a detailed assessment. We recommend contacting several carpenters to compare.
What should I check before hiring a carpenter in Southport?
Before hiring, check that they have appropriate insurance (public liability at minimum), relevant qualifications for their trade, and positive reviews from previous customers. Ask for a written quote that breaks down labour and materials costs.
